Using an effective field theory based on the use of a probability distribution technique that accounts for the self-spin-correlation function, a ferrimagnetic mixed spin-1 and spin-3/2 Blume-Capel model in a random longitudinal field is investigated. The existence and dependence of a compensation point on the random field and on the anisotropy strength is investigated. A tricritical behavior is observed for given values of the parameters of the system.
